Pixeled at a Japanese oekaki with animation on to prove it's pixel art, but the animation seems to be quite broken. Darn it.

My objective was to try to copy Final Fantasy 6's spriting style for the sprite of Tabuu there. The result is not as well done as I would have liked it to be... FF6 has a difficult style for me to emulate. Gradients, textures, etc. done by hand.
Anyone have any critiques, specifically on how I could have made Tabuu look more like a Final Fantasy 6 sprite?

TheBlackMarket (Level 4 Button Man) @ 4/14/2008 09:12
Good eye. FF6's sprites are exactly half the size of what I've done here - I doubled the size of everything for this.

Tabuu, being translucent and patterned was very difficult to shade like an FF6 sprite and keep him looking like himself at the same time. I ended up having to make a compromise somewhere along the line. In retrospect, I probably should have at least posed him the same way Kefka is posed at least.

user
Tremulant (Level 1 Gangster) @ 4/14/2008 09:04
I think one of the major problems is that your sprites are far to big to resemble ff6's. Some of the largest sprites in ff6 are around half the size of yours (Kefka's final-form sprite, for example, is only 127x127) while your Tabuu's body alone is around 200 pixels tall. The other thing is that most of the FF sprites seem to rely pretty heavily on (as good as) straight black for their darkest shade, and generally use less saturated colours.
